Company DescriptionThe Ansaldo Energia Group is one of the world's leading power generation companies. Its core business is the supply and service of components and technological solutions for power generation with rotating machines. The company designs and manufactures turbines and generators, and provides service and continuous improvement. Headquartered in Genoa, the Group employs more than 3,300 people and has a strong international presence with more than 30 offices around the world. Ansaldo Energia is one of the leading players in the transformation and decarbonisation of power generation.
